Subject: [PATCH bpf-next 0/2 v2] Add bpf_skc_to_unix_sock() helper
Date: Thu, 7 Oct 2021 22:13:29 +0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20211007141331.723149-1-hengqi.chen@gmail.com> (raw)
This patch set adds a new BPF helper bpf_skc_to_unix_sock().
The helper is used in tracing programs to cast a socket
pointer to a unix_sock pointer.
v1->v2:
- Update selftest, remove trailing spaces changes (Song)
Hengqi Chen (2):
bpf: Add bpf_skc_to_unix_sock() helper
selftests/bpf: Test bpf_skc_to_unix_sock() helper
